Why would a 1986 Chevy 305 idle fast and diesel when you shut it off?

A 1986 Chevy 305 idling fast and "dieseling" when you shut it off suggests a few potential problems related to fuel delivery, ignition, or vacuum leaks. Here's a breakdown of the likely culprits:

Fuel-Related Issues:

* Fuel Pressure Regulator: A faulty fuel pressure regulator might be allowing excessive fuel pressure to build up, causing the engine to run fast and continue firing even after the ignition is turned off.

* Clogged Fuel Injectors: Clogged injectors can cause a rich fuel mixture, contributing to the high idle and dieseling.

* Fuel Return Line: A blockage in the fuel return line can also cause fuel pressure to build up, leading to the same symptoms.

Ignition Issues:

* Ignition Timing: Incorrect ignition timing can lead to the engine running fast and continuing to fire after shutdown.

* Distributor Cap & Rotor: Worn or damaged distributor cap and rotor can cause misfires and spark leakage, potentially contributing to the dieseling effect.

* Spark Plugs: Worn or fouled spark plugs can cause misfires and a rich fuel mixture, which can lead to dieseling.

Vacuum Leaks:

* Intake Manifold Gasket: A leak in the intake manifold gasket can allow unmetered air into the engine, throwing off the air-fuel mixture and causing a fast idle.

* Vacuum Lines: Cracked or disconnected vacuum lines can also cause a vacuum leak and lead to a high idle and dieseling.

Additional Considerations:

* Choke Mechanism: On older vehicles, a sticking choke can cause a high idle.

* Fuel Vapor Recovery System: Problems with the fuel vapor recovery system can cause fuel to be drawn back into the engine, leading to a rich mixture and dieseling.

* Engine Temperature: A very hot engine can sometimes experience dieseling due to residual heat igniting the fuel.

How to Diagnose and Fix the Issue:

1. Check for Fuel Pressure: Test the fuel pressure with a gauge. If it's excessively high, suspect the fuel pressure regulator.

2. Inspect the Fuel Injectors: Visually inspect the fuel injectors for signs of clogging. Consider cleaning or replacing them if necessary.

3. Examine Vacuum Lines: Carefully inspect all vacuum lines for cracks or disconnections.

4. Check Intake Manifold Gasket: Look for leaks at the intake manifold gasket.

5. Inspect Ignition System: Inspect the distributor cap, rotor, spark plugs, and ignition timing for any issues.
